Aides: Barak slamming PM’s poor conduct, not specific event

Associates of Ehud Barak say the former prime minister was criticizing Netanyahu for his poor conduct over a protracted period and not for any specific event.

The associates decline to say whether Barak is referring to relations with a specific country, Channel 2 reports, despite him last night slamming Netanyahu for endangering US-Israel ties.

Barak is also expecting Likud MK Avi Dichter to summon him to appear before the Foreign Affairs and Defense Committee, which he heads.
